MULTICORD



The label of Multicord Studios, of Sunderland.  I have only ever seen two records on Multicord, and both of them were EPs.  One was by Stewart & Harrison, the 'Stewart' reportedly being Dave Stewart, later to find fame with The Tourists and The Eurythmics.  It contained 'Girl' and three other tracks, and was issued in 1971 with a catalogue number of MULT-SH-1.  The other was an undated six-track offering by a Folk band named Clover; it featured 'Die An Old Maid' as the lead-off track, and was numbered MLT-CL-1.  The label design bore a resemblance to that of Abreaction (q.v.), which came from the same source at more or less the same time.  The Clover record had a white label rather than a yellow one.  See also the 'Holyground / Multicord' page.  Thanks to Nicholas Hough for the scan.
